Description Alexander Pepin 2007-10-16 15:23:19 UTC
Steps to reproduce:
- create two sample projects (e.g. Welcome and Args)
- do step into Welcome, works fine 
- set a breakpoint in Args
- do step into Welcome
Ressult: Debugger does not start correctly. Only "Finish" debugger button is available. Debugger does not navigate to
source code. LV shows "There is no current thread to display the variables for".  
Debugger works fine for Args.
